Long County has grown about 20.4% since 2020 — roughly 3,324 more residents. Fast in-migration is the best single predictor of a tight crew calendar: reputable companies book out further, newer subdivisions bring gate codes and HOA move windows into the job, and brand-new operators appear alongside long-established ones in the same search result. Tenure and an active licence are the two filters that still separate them.
Long County borders Liberty County, Wayne County, Tattnall County, and McIntosh County. Crews routinely work across a county line without it changing anything legally: a move from Long County into any of those is still an intrastate Georgia move under the same operating authority. What it can change is the bill, because most companies put drive time on the clock.

When is the cheapest time to move in Long County?
Demand runs high spring through summer; on the coast, hurricane season (June–November) is a real scheduling variable, so hold a flexible backup date in late summer.
Do I need an interstate mover for a move inside Long County?
No. A move that starts and ends inside Long County is an intrastate move covered by Georgia authority. Federal USDOT household-goods authority only becomes the requirement once a move crosses a state line, however short the drive.
